Q. What happens when the oxygen supply is inadequate to maintain aerobic cellular respiration during muscle exercise?
If oxygen from myoglobin or hemoglobin is not enough for the energy supply of the muscle cell the cell then begins to do lactic fermentation in an attempt to compensate the deficiency.
The lactic fermentation releases lactic acid and this substance cause's muscle predisposes and fatigues the muscles to cramps.
